Math War

Math War is a popular math review game that is often used in 4th grade classrooms. The game is played with a standard deck of cards, and two or more players. Each player is dealt a card, and they must determine the answer to a math problem based on the card they were dealt. For example, if a player is dealt a 7 of clubs, they must determine the answer to 7+2. The first player to call out the correct answer wins the round and earns one point. After all of the cards have been dealt, the player with the most points is the winner.

Math Bingo

Math Bingo is another popular math review game for 4th grade students. In this game, students are given a bingo card with a variety of math problems listed on it. The teacher then calls out the answers to the math problems, and the students must mark off the correct answer on their bingo cards. The first student to complete a row of answers wins the round. This game helps students practice their math skills, while also providing an enjoyable and interactive way to review math concepts.

Math Baseball

Math Baseball is a great math review game for 4th grade students. The game is played with two teams and two players. Each team takes turns batting and fielding, while the other team acts as the pitcher. The pitcher calls out a math problem, and the batter must answer it correctly in order to get a hit. If the batter gets a hit, they must run the bases and attempt to score a run. This game is a great way for students to practice their math skills in a fun and engaging way.

Math Millionaire

Math Millionaire is a great game for 4th grade students to practice their math skills. The game is based on the popular TV game show, Who Wants to Be a Millionaire. Students are given a series of math problems, and they must answer them correctly in order to move onto the next level. As students progress through the game, the math problems become more difficult. This game helps students practice their math skills in a fun and interactive way.

Math Jeopardy

Math Jeopardy is a great way for 4th grade students to review basic math concepts. The game is similar to the popular TV game show, Jeopardy. Students are given a series of math problems and must answer them correctly in order to earn points. The team with the most points at the end of the game wins. This game helps students practice their math skills in a fun and interactive way.
